Brittany Mahomes was determined to look her best on game day, particularly during the playoffs!
Brittany, who is married to NFL star Patrick Mahomes, had her third child, Golden Raye, six days before she showed off her style on the sidelines at the Chiefs game versus the Houston Texans at Arrowhead Stadium on Saturday, January 18.
The new mother of three donned a beige coat with a belt that had ’15’ stitched on the pockets, which is Patrick’s number, and bright red wide-leg trousers that were the same color as the Chiefs. Her characteristic blonde hair was styled with delicate curls at the ends and blown out.
Before the Chiefs’ star quarterback returned to the field to begin their playoff run, Brittany was spotted giving him a couple quick kisses and telling him, “I love you.”

Brittany served pregnancy chic all season long, after revealing in July that she and Patrick were expecting their third kid, following Sterling and son Patrick “Bronze” Lavon Mahomes III, 2.

After the Chiefs’ Christmas game, Patrick made a joke about how Brittany, who is pregnant, had been worried about all of the tight victories they had.
After winning against the Pittsburgh Steelers with a score of 29-10, he commented, “Brittany says I’ve been stressing her out too much this season.” “I need to make an effort to avoid putting too much pressure on her during these football games.”
Patrick said at the time that they were hoping Brittany would give birth “on a bye week” of the playoffs when the Chiefs weren’t playing, “and then everything will work out perfectly.” The couple’s desire came true when Golden was born on Sunday, January 12.
Patrick and Brittany made a combined post on Instagram to announce the birth of their youngest daughter. The photo featured their hands holding the baby’s feet above a wooden plaque with her name on it. In the caption, they wrote, “•Golden Raye Mahomes• 1/12/25🎀✨.”
